Responding officers found glass doors on the south entrance were broken out, but did not locate any suspects inside.
When Macy's workers conducted an inventory, they found that the burglars had smashed jewelry cases and made off with about $200,000 in watches.
A photograph of the suspects' vehicle was captured by cameras outside the mall. However, video cameras inside the store did not capture images of the bandit(s).
